What companies run services between Bristol, England and Newark North Gate Station, England?

You can take a train from Bristol Temple Meads to Newark North Gate via London Paddington, Paddington, King's Cross St. Pancras station, and King's Cross in around 3h 19m. Alternatively, National Express operates a bus from Bus Station to Lost Village Festival Site 4 times a week. Tickets cost £30–75 and the journey takes 4h.
